列表对比Linux系统下解压缩命令
-
在Linux系统下,常见的解压缩命令有很多种。主要包括zip、tar、gzip、bzip2等。下面将对它们进行详细对比。
1. zip命令:zip是一种常见的压缩格式,也是一种常见的解压缩命令。它的用法如下:
– 压缩文件:zip 压缩文件名.zip 文件名
– 解压缩文件:unzip 压缩文件名.zip优点:zip可以在不同操作系统之间方便地进行文件传输,压缩比较高。
缺点:zip不支持对目录进行压缩,解压缩速度较慢。2. tar命令:tar是一种常见的归档工具,它可以打包多个文件并压缩为一个文件。tar有多种压缩格式,常见的有tar.gz和tar.bz2。
– 压缩文件:tar -zcvf 压缩文件名.tar.gz 文件名
– 解压缩文件:tar -zxvf 压缩文件名.tar.gz优点:tar命令可以方便地对目录进行打包和压缩,压缩比较高。
缺点:压缩速度较慢。3. gzip命令:gzip是一种常见的压缩命令,常用于压缩单个文件。
– 压缩文件:gzip 文件名
– 解压缩文件:gunzip 文件名.gz优点:压缩速度快,压缩比较高。
缺点:只能压缩单个文件,不支持对目录进行压缩。4. bzip2命令:bzip2是一种高压缩比的压缩命令,常用于压缩大型文件。
– 压缩文件:bzip2 文件名
– 解压缩文件:bunzip2 文件名.bz2优点:压缩比非常高,适合对大型文件进行压缩。
缺点:压缩速度较慢。综上所述,不同的解压缩命令适用于不同的场景。选择合适的命令可以提高压缩效率和解压缩速度。
2年前 -
在Linux系统下,有多种解压缩命令可供选择。下面是几种常见的解压缩命令的对比:
1. tar命令:
tar命令是Linux系统中最常用的解压缩命令之一。它可以创建、查看和提取tar归档文件。使用tar命令解压缩文件的命令是tar -xf filename.tar。其中,-x用于提取文件,-f用于指定要提取的文件名。2. gzip命令:
gzip命令是一个用于压缩和解压缩文件的工具。它通常与tar命令一起使用,通过添加.gz扩展名将文件压缩成gzip格式的文件。解压缩gzip文件的命令是gzip -d filename.gz。其中,-d用于解压缩文件。3. bzip2命令:
bzip2命令类似于gzip命令,用于压缩和解压缩文件。不同之处在于bzip2命令使用的是BZIP2压缩算法,可以提供更高的压缩比。解压缩bzip2文件的命令是bzip2 -d filename.bz2。4. zip命令:
zip命令是一个用于创建、查看和提取ZIP归档文件的工具。它可以在Linux系统中压缩和解压缩ZIP格式的文件。解压缩zip文件的命令是unzip filename.zip。5. rar命令:
rar命令是一个用于创建、查看和提取RAR归档文件的工具。RAR格式是一种较为常用的压缩格式,在Linux系统中可以使用rar命令解压缩RAR文件。解压缩rar文件的命令是unrar x filename.rar。6. 7z命令:
7z命令是一个用于创建、查看和提取7z归档文件的工具。7z格式是一种高压缩比的格式,在Linux系统中可以使用7z命令解压缩7z文件。解压缩7z文件的命令是7z x filename.7z。这些是Linux系统中常用的几种解压缩命令及其使用方法。根据不同的压缩文件格式,我们可以选择相应的命令来解压缩文件。在实际使用中,根据不同的需求和文件格式,选择合适的解压缩命令可以提高工作效率。
2年前 -
在Linux系统下,有多种解压缩命令可供选择。下面将对常见的几种解压缩命令进行对比,包括tar、zip、unzip和7z。
1. tar命令
tar是Linux系统中最常用的解压缩命令之一。它通常用于打包和解压缩tar文件或tar压缩包。下面是使用tar命令进行打包和解压缩的操作流程:
– 打包文件:`tar -cvf filename.tar directory`。将directory目录中的文件打包成filename.tar文件。
– 解压缩文件:`tar -xvf filename.tar`。解压缩filename.tar文件到当前目录。2. zip命令
zip是一种常见的用于创建和解压缩zip文件的命令。下面是使用zip命令进行压缩和解压缩的操作流程:
– 压缩文件:`zip filename.zip file1 file2 file3`。将file1、file2和file3三个文件压缩成filename.zip文件。
– 解压缩文件:`unzip filename.zip`。解压缩filename.zip文件到当前目录。3. unzip命令
unzip命令是zip命令的补充,用于解压缩zip文件。它可以解压缩所有标准zip文件和许多其他类型的压缩文件。下面是使用unzip命令进行解压缩的操作流程:
– 解压缩文件:`unzip filename.zip`。解压缩filename.zip文件到当前目录。4. 7z命令
7z是一种高压缩率的文件归档格式,并由7-Zip软件开发。7z命令可以用于创建和解压缩.7z文件以及其他一些压缩格式的文件。下面是使用7z命令进行压缩和解压缩的操作流程:
– 压缩文件:`7z a filename.7z file1 file2 file3`。将file1、file2和file3三个文件压缩成filename.7z文件。
– 解压缩文件:`7z x filename.7z`。解压缩filename.7z文件到当前目录。总结:
– tar命令适用于打包和解压缩tar文件或tar压缩包,使用-c选项来打包文件,使用-x选项来解压缩文件。
– zip命令适用于创建和解压缩zip文件,使用zip命令来压缩文件,使用unzip命令来解压缩文件。
– 7z命令适用于创建和解压缩.7z文件以及其他一些压缩格式的文件,使用7z命令来压缩文件,使用7z命令来解压缩文件。
– 如果需要处理特定类型的压缩文件,应根据文件的扩展名选择相应的命令进行操作。2年前